The Giada A51 mini PC can be a gem in the living room

Giada announced the A51 mini computer this week.

giada a51_02The label "home entertainment and gaming center" might seem a bit strong from the manufacturer, but the fact is that the AMD E-51 and E-450 APUs used in the A300 really have an advanced IGP. Although these graphics processors do not have explosive performance, they support all manufacturer-independent APIs (DirectCompute 5.0, OpenGL 4.2, OpenCL 1.1, OpenGL ES 2.0.), and the UVD 3.0 engine supports H.264/AVC, MPEG-2/ 4, in addition to VC-1, DivX/Xvid and Flash H.264 videos, it also handles VP8 content. Blessed with dimensions of 192 x 155 x 26 mm, the Giada A51 includes 2 GB of DDR3 system memory (expandable to 4 GB) and a 320 GB hard disk drive. The range is enriched by Gigabit Ethernet, 802.11b/g/n Wi-Fi, Bluetooth and a card reader (SD/MMC/MS/MS PRO), but the small machine also has four USB 2.0 and one USB 3.0 port, as well as D-Sub and HDMI output. It is very nice that the consumption remains below 30 watts and the noise emission does not exceed 26 decibels.

 

giada a51_01The Giada A51 comes with Windows 7 Home Premium. In the package, of course, you will find the adapter and power cord you need for operation, as well as an HDMI cable and a wireless controller in the box - an optional VESA monitor mount is also available. The nettop is available in black and white. The Giada A51 is now available for purchase in a German store for € 307.
